Dumbbell bench presses are an invaluable tool for individuals both before and after mastectomy. Here’s why: 

Before a mastectomy, it’s crucial to build up upper body strength. The dumbbell bench press is a great exercise for this, as it targets the pectoral muscles in the chest, as well as the shoulders and arms. Having a strong upper body can help better prepare you for the physical stress of surgery as well as a quicker recovery. 

In the post-mastectomy phase, once your doctor gives you the all-clear to resume exercise, dumbbell bench presses can play a key role in your recovery and rehabilitation process. They can help to:

1. Regain Strength: After surgery, you may experience a loss of strength in your upper body. Gradually reintroducing exercises such as the dumbbell bench press can help rebuild this strength, improving your overall physical function.

2. Improve Range of Motion: Post-surgery, your range of motion may be limited. Weight training can help increase your flexibility and mobility, making everyday tasks easier. 

3. Enhance Body Image: Mastectomies can have a significant impact on body image. Strength training can play a role in rebuilding confidence and helping you feel strong and empowered in your body.

4. Boost Mental Health: Exercise is a natural mood booster, releasing endorphins that can help combat post-surgery blues. 

Remember, it’s important to start slow and always consult with your healthcare provider before starting or changing your exercise routine. 💖
